San Francisco 49ers cornerback Deommodore Lenoir recently spoke to the media, opening up about his emotional journey from draft-day setbacks to earning a long-term contract. Lenoir couldn’t contain his feelings after securing a five-year, $92 million extension with the 49ers.

Speaking to reporters on Wednesday, Lenoir described his intense reaction upon hearing the news of the life-changing deal.

 

“I was overjoyed,” Lenoir shared. “When my agent told me the deal was finalized, I couldn’t hold back the tears, knowing I could transform my family’s future for generations. It was truly a blessing.”

 

Coach Kyle Shanahan was thrilled as well, expressing that the team had long intended to secure the up-and-coming cornerback with a lasting deal.

 

“Excited, it was something we aimed for in the offseason. It didn’t happen then, but they started working on it a few weeks ago, and I’m thrilled it’s done,” Shanahan said. “DMo embodies everything we want in a Niner. His dedication, skill, and love for the game are unwavering. He’s consistent every day, and both the team and the staff are ecstatic—it’s a huge accomplishment.”
